The Thailand Signals Intelligence (SIGINT) Market was estimated at USD 182 Million in 2025 and is projected to reach USD 209 Million by 2032, growing at a CAGR of 2.0% from 2026 to 2032. This growth trajectory is primarily driven by escalating security concerns and an urgent need for enhanced intelligence capabilities. With increasing cyber threats and geopolitical tensions, the government is prioritizing investments in modernizing its SIGINT infrastructure, thereby catalyzing market expansion.

In recent years, the Thailand SIGINT market has seen robust growth fueled by urgent national security demands. However, as threats evolve, the market is poised for transformation, necessitating advanced technologies to facilitate real-time intelligence gathering. This duality of momentum indicates a shift from reactive measures to proactive strategies in national security.
The current focus on enhancing surveillance capabilities is amplified by the rapid digitalization of communication methods. As the landscape shifts, there is a significant push towards integrating cutting-edge technologies such as artificial intelligence and machine learning, which are essential in analyzing vast streams of data efficiently.
The Thailand SIGINT market is navigating several key restraints that could hinder its growth. Notably, balancing national security initiatives with individual privacy rights poses a significant challenge for the government and industry stakeholders alike. Additionally, the complexities surrounding international regulations may limit the scope of technology development and deployment. As technological advancements continue to progress at a rapid pace, the market must also adapt to the dynamic nature of digital communication platforms, which can complicate the effectiveness of existing SIGINT solutions.
Emerging trends within the Thailand SIGINT market indicate a decisive shift towards innovative technologies that enhance intelligence capabilities. The integration of artificial intelligence and machine learning is becoming crucial for real-time data analysis and signal interception. Additionally, the trend towards mobile and cloud-based solutions is gaining traction, enabling more agile responses to evolving threats. Furthermore, collaborative efforts between government entities and local defense contractors are fostering innovation and improving the efficiency of SIGINT operations.
Significant growth opportunities exist within the Thailand SIGINT market, particularly in areas such as advanced data analytics and cybersecurity. As organizations seek to enhance their capabilities, there is increased demand for comprehensive SIGINT solutions that encompass interception, analysis, and response strategies. The rise of digital communication technologies presents a unique opportunity to develop more effective SIGINT systems that can adapt to changing environments, thus ensuring robust national security frameworks.
The Thai government is increasingly prioritizing national security through various initiatives aimed at bolstering SIGINT capabilities. Public spending is being directed towards the modernization of intelligence infrastructure, and there is a concerted effort to promote collaboration between government agencies and defense contractors. These initiatives underscore a commitment to enhancing national defense mechanisms in response to evolving threats and ensure the capability to collect and analyze critical data efficiently.
Looking ahead to 2026-2032, the Thailand SIGINT market is expected to continue its trajectory of growth, driven by technological advancements and an unwavering commitment to national security. As geopolitical tensions rise, the demand for advanced surveillance and intelligence capabilities will be paramount. The integration of new technologies, particularly in the realm of cybersecurity and data analytics, will play a vital role in shaping the future landscape of this market, ensuring that it remains agile and responsive to emerging threats.
In recent months, the Thailand SIGINT market has witnessed a notable shift towards enhanced capabilities in remote monitoring and data analytics. Increased collaboration between government entities and local technology providers has led to innovative solutions aimed at improving intelligence gathering efficiency. Additionally, there has been a growing focus on ethical considerations regarding privacy and the responsible deployment of SIGINT technologies, which is shaping policy discussions and operational strategies across the sector.
